Common use of Confidentiality and Non-Disparagement Clause in Contracts

Confidentiality and Non-Disparagement. X. Xxxxxxxx agrees not to disclose confidential, sensitive, or proprietary information concerning Company obtained by him during his employment with Company. For purposes of this Agreement, “proprietary” or “confidential” information would include, without limitation, all materials and information (whether written or not) about Company’s services, products, processes, research, customers, personnel, finances, purchasing, sales, marketing, accounting, costs, pricing, improvements, discoveries, software, business methods and formulas, inventions, and other business aspects of Company which are not generally known and accessible to the public at large or which provide Company with a competitive advantage.
